The Importance of Webhooks in Development

Webhooks enable real-time communication between applications, typically triggered by specific events. For example, when a new user signs up on an e-commerce site, a webhook can be sent to another service, such as a CRM tool, to update customer records. The power of webhooks lies in their ability to trigger processes instantly, making them an integral part of modern automation.

Common Use Cases of Webhooks:

  1. Third-Party API Integrations: Sending data between platforms such as Stripe, PayPal, or GitHub.
  2. Event-Driven Microservices: Triggering different services within a system based on events like user actions, orders, or data updates.
  3. Continuous Deployment: Automatically triggering deployment pipelines, notifications, or builds when code is pushed to a repository.
  4. E-Commerce Automation: Sending order details to fulfillment services, updating inventory, or notifying customers about order status changes.

The Challenges of Webhook Testing

While webhooks are a powerful tool for enabling communication between systems, testing them can be tricky and time-consuming. Each environment, from development (localhost) to staging, requires its own webhook setup, and managing these configurations manually is inefficient.

Here are some common challenges developers face when testing webhooks:

1. Manual Environment Configuration

Webhooks are typically configured to point to a single URL. When switching between environments (localhost, dev, staging), developers need to manually update the webhook URL for testing. This leads to delays and is prone to errors, especially when frequent environment switching is required.

2. Real-Time Monitoring

Testing webhooks often requires real-time insight into what data is being sent and how the receiving application is responding. Without proper logging, it can be difficult to pinpoint issues, slowing down the development process.

3. Replayability

In some cases, you might want to replay webhook events to test different scenarios or troubleshoot an issue. Unfortunately, without a proper solution in place, this means having to manually trigger the event again, which can be a hassle, especially when dealing with external services.

4. Simultaneous Testing Across Multiple Environments

QA teams and developers often need to test different versions of an application at the same time. However, webhook configurations are not flexible enough to easily route data to multiple environments without constant manual reconfiguration.
